• Infinity
- (n.) That part of a line, or of a plane, or of space, which is infinitely distant. In modern geometry, parallel lines or planes are sometimes treated as lines or planes meeting at infinity.
- (n.) A quantity greater than any assignable quantity of the same kind.
- (n.) Unlimited extent of time, space, or quantity; eternity; boundlessness; immensity.
- (n.) Endless or indefinite number; great multitude; as an infinity of beauties.
- (n.) Unlimited capacity, energy, excellence, or knowledge; as, the infinity of God and his perfections.
